The MCP2561/2 is Microchip Technology Inc. second generation high-speed CAN transceiver. It serves as an interface between a CAN protocol controller and the physical two-wire CAN bus. The device family members are: • MCP2561 with SPLIT pin • MCP2562 with VIO pin
Supports 1 Mb/s operation
Implements ISO-11898-5 standard physical layer requirements
Very low standby current (Typ: 5μA)
VIO supply pin (MCP2562) to interface directly to CAN controllers and microcontrollers with 1.8V to 5V I/O
SPLIT output pin (MCP2561) to stabilize common mode in biased split termination schemes
CAN bus pins are disconnected when device is unpowered. An unpowered node or brown-out event will not load the CAN bus
Detection of ground fault, Permanent dominant detection on TXD, Permanent dominant detection on bus
Power-on Reset and voltage brown-out protectionon VDD and VIO pin
